I'm no expert but as far as I know, rookies who had not signed when the rosters were finalized for release are always included in the game on their appropriate teams. In the unusual case of Michael Crabtree, he held out well after the start of the season so he was removed from the 49ers with a roster update. When he finally signed in October, he was placed back on the 49ers.

As of right now, I'm sure all drafted rookies, signed or unsigned, are in the game on their teams and will remain through any roster updates unless they are cut or have a prolonged holdout like Crabtree.

Let's not forget how rare a Crabtree-style holdout is anyway.
